Item Number: 123769 Title: Images of Familial Intimacy in Eastern and Western Art Author: Nakamura, Toshiharu Price: Not Available ISBN: 9789004248205 Description: Leiden: Brill, 2013. 25cm., hardcover, 374pp., 198 illus. Contents: T. Nakamura, An Introduction to Interpreting Images of Family, Mother and Child, and the Home ; K. Hirakawa, Faith, Family and Politics in Lucas Cranach the Elder's Holy Kinship Altarpiece ; J. Loughman, Domestic Bliss? Images of the Family and Home in 17th Century Dutch Genre Art ; M. Neumeister, Changing Images of Childhood - The Children's Portrait in Netherlandish Art and Its Influence ; A. Yasuda, Man and Woman in Ise monogatori-e - Scene Selection in the First Half of the 17th Century ; T. Tajima, Karako Asobi - Images of Chinese Children at Play ; M. Miyazaki, The Development of the Doll Festival as Seen in Paintings - Focusing on Edo Period Family Actions ; Su-chu Li, Imges of Children in Modern Art in Taiwan - Public Messages Concealed in Private Depictions ; Y. Kim, Images of the Family in 1950s Korea - The Family as a Metaphor for Repose.
